Potato flour is a type of flour made from cooked and dehydrated potatoes that have been ground into a fine powder. It's primarily used as a gluten-free alternative to wheat flour and to add moisture and a slightly earthy flavor to baked goods. 

Here's a more detailed look:

Production: Potato flour is made by cooking potatoes, then drying and grinding them into a powder. This process differs from potato starch, which is made from raw potatoes. 

Characteristics:

  • Moisture Retention:

    It has a high water-holding capacity, which helps to keep baked goods moist and soft, especially when used in yeast breads. 

  • Flavor:

    Potato flour has a distinct potato flavor, which can be noticeable in some recipes. 

  • Nutrient Content:

    It is a source of vitamins and minerals like Vitamin C, potassium, and B vitamins, as well as complex carbohydrates. 

  • Gluten-free:

    Potato flour is naturally gluten-free, making it a suitable option for those with gluten intolerance or celiac disease. 

Uses:

  • Baking:

    Potato flour is often used in gluten-free baking to improve texture and moisture. 

  • Thickening:

    It can be used as a thickening agent in soups, stews, and sauces, similar to cornstarch. 

  • Bread Baking:

    It can be added to regular bread recipes to improve the texture and shelf life. 

    Potato Flour vs. Potato Starch:

    While both are made from potatoes, potato flour and potato starch are not interchangeable. Potato flour is made from cooked potatoes and has a more pronounced potato flavor, while potato starch is made from raw potatoes and is more neutral in flavor. Potato flour is typically used for baking, while potato starch is often used as a thickener or in specific baking applications.
